    Fear and Loathing in Las Vegas by Hunter S. Thompson follows the drug-fueled road trip of Raoul Duke and his attorney, Dr. Gonzo, to Las Vegas. The journey begins as an assignment to cover the Mint 400 motorcycle race but quickly devolves into a chaotic search for the American Dream. The narrative is marked by constant drug use, paranoia, and bizarre encounters. Duke’s unreliable narration blends reality with hallucinations, making it difficult to discern what is real. The story juxtaposes the "legitimate world" of the Mint 400 and a drug conference with the protagonists' unhinged experiences. The story serves as a darkly comedic commentary on the culture of excess, irresponsibility and the loss of values in the early 1970s, ultimately revealing the American Dream as an elusive mirage.
